                      Addition of Coach Guidino officially announced today. As anticiapted he is being added as an assistant coach. He will not be the Associate Head Coach (at least not at this point - who knows maybe down the road a bit).

                      "Lou is a bright young man whom I've known for many years," Marshall said. "He comes highly recommended by Greg Lansing at Indiana State and by my former assistant Chris Jans at New Mexico State. Lou was a tremendous help to both of those programs in terms of day-to-day office administration. He's also very knowledgeable about the game of basketball and, in particular, our system, having worked under Chris and having scouted our team for the better part of a decade in the Valley. I think he will be a great fit for our staff here at Wichita State."
